Turkish planes hit 31 PKK targets in Northern Iraq
Turkey's military said on Saturday it had launched air strikes against Kurdish separatist PKK bases in northern Iraq late on Friday, hitting 31 targets.

The Turkish government and the military are under mounting pressure to strike at the PKK after deadly attacks on Turkish security forces.
